Vision for A Collection of Yiddish Works Written in Mexico
Watch now:
Liora Rapoport—coordinator of the library renovation project at CIM-ORT (Jewish School of Mexico City)—describes how the effort to sort and send some 8000 Yiddish books to the Yiddish Book Center promotes Yiddish and is an opportunity to analyze a collection of Yiddish works written in Mexico, during a specific period.
This is an excerpt from an oral history with Liora Rapoport.
This excerpt is in Spanish.
Liora Rapoport was born in Mexico City, Mexico in 1975.
